要在C#和ASP.NET的MVC中实现打开一个新的标签或窗口,而不是下载它,可以使用JavaScript来完成这个任务。以下是一个简单的示例代码:
<button onclick="openNewTab()">打开新标签页</button>
function openNewTab() {
// 使用window.open方法打开一个新的标签页或窗口
window.open('https://www.example.com');
}
在这个示例中,点击按钮将调用openNewTab()
函数,并使用window.open()
方法打开一个新的标签页或窗口。你可以将https://www.example.com
替换为任何你想要打开的URL。
此外,还可以通过指定第三个参数来定义新标签页的行为。例如,可以使用以下代码在新标签页中打开一个页面:
function openNewTab() {
window.open('https://www.example.com', '_blank');
}
请注意,这个示例中的代码是基于C#和ASP.NET的MVC开发框架,可以将其应用到相应的视图文件中。但是,需要确保你的浏览器没有阻止弹出窗口,否则新标签页或窗口可能被拦截。
领取专属 10元无门槛券
手把手带您无忧上云